FATALITIES
WAIKATO BARGE ACCIDENT. (Per Press Association). HAMILTON. October 28. Fatal injuries were sustained by Leslie Gordon, aged 38, of Mercer, a skip p'er employed by the Roose Shipping Coy., while loading logs on to a barge on the Waikato River, half-way between Hamilton and Cambridge to-day. A winch chai n snapped, inflicting a crushing blow on Gordon, who was brought to Hamilton by a boat, but he c*xpired on arrival. He leaves a wife and ten children
BOY CYCLIST KILLED. DUNEDIN, October 28. Stewart Ikin, a schoolboy, aged 15 received fatal injuries this afternoon, as the result of a fall from a bicycle. The boy, while riding down York Place, collided with a little girl, and he died on tho way to the hospital. The girl was also seriously injured.
